Cost Type

Enter a code that designates each element of cost for an item.

Examples of the cost object types are:

  • A1: Purchased raw material.

  • B1: Direct labor routing roll-up.

  • B2: Setup labor routing roll-up.

  • C1: Variable burden routing roll-up.

  • C2: Fixed burden routing roll-up.

  • Dx: Outside operation routing roll-up.

  • Xx: Extra add-ons, such as electricity and water.

The optional add-on computations usually operate with the type Xx extra add-ons. This cost structure enables you to use an unlimited number of cost components to calculate alternative cost rollups. The system then associates these cost components with one of six user-defined summary cost buckets.
